Polarizing Profiles: A Double-Edged Sword
Online dating platforms, despite their convenience, often present Polarizing Profiles that can be challenging to navigate. These profiles are as varied as the people behind them, but they tend to fall into several common categories:
The Perfectionist: These profiles seem almost too good to be true, with flawless photos, impeccable achievements, and a curated narrative. While they may appear irresistible, they can be intimidating and make others feel inadequate.
The Ghost: On the opposite end of the spectrum are profiles that reveal little to nothing about the person behind them. These individuals might be hesitant to share anything meaningful, leaving potential matches frustrated and confused.
The Over-Sharer: Some profiles offer an excessive amount of personal information, divulging intimate details that might make others uncomfortable. While transparency is essential, oversharing can be off-putting.
The Catfish: Sadly, not all online profiles are genuine. Catfish profiles use fake photos and stories to deceive and manipulate others. Falling for a catfish can be emotionally damaging.
Expert Advice on Navigating Polarizing Profiles
Stay True to Yourself: In the face of polarizing profiles, it's crucial to remain authentic. Be honest about who you are, your interests, and your intentions. Authenticity is attractive and can help you attract like-minded individuals.
Avoid Snap Judgments: While it's tempting to swipe left or dismiss profiles that don't immediately align with your expectations, consider giving people a chance. Sometimes, polarizing profiles mask genuine and beautiful souls.
Communication is Key: If you come across a profile that intrigues you, engage in meaningful conversation. Ask questions and listen actively. Often, people with polarizing profiles have unique stories to share.
Set Healthy Boundaries: If you encounter a polarizing profile that makes you uncomfortable or violates your boundaries, don't hesitate to disengage. Your emotional well-being should always be a priority.
Relationship Healing Advice for Online Daters
Online dating isn't just about finding a match; it's also about building and nurturing meaningful relationships. Here are some expert tips for relationship healing in the world of online dating:
Open and Honest Communication: Effective communication is the cornerstone of any successful relationship. Be clear about your intentions, expectations, and feelings. Encourage your partner to do the same.
Forgive and Let Go: Online dating can be a roller coaster of emotions, with its fair share of disappointments and heartaches. Learn to forgive past hurts and let go of negative experiences to make room for new, positive connections.
Self-Care: Prioritize self-care to maintain your emotional and mental well-being. Engage in activities that bring you joy, connect with friends and family, and seek professional support if needed.
Learn from Each Experience: Every interaction, whether it leads to a lasting relationship or not, can be a valuable learning experience. Reflect on your online dating journey and use it to grow and evolve as an individual.
